Topic notes
GATE consistently tests Regular and Context-Free Languages by evaluating closure properties, set-theoretic algebraic manipulations, and language classification (Regular vs. DCFL vs. CFL vs. Non-CFL). Questions heavily emphasize edge-case reasoning with universal ( *) and empty ( ) languages, as well as structural recognizability via finite automata versus deterministic/non-deterministic pushdown automata. Recent exams (2021–2026) strongly favor Multi-Select Questions (MSQ) testing multiple interdependent closure and membership assertions simultaneously.
